Description
This Walnut Cinnamon Cake is a warm and inviting dessert perfect for cozy gatherings or a comforting treat any day. Featuring a delightful blend of cinnamon spice and crunchy walnuts, every bite is tender and flavorful, enhanced by the perfect balance of sweetness and spice.
Ingredients
Scale
Dry Ingredients
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
Wet Ingredients
- 1/2 cup butter, softened
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 cup brown sugar
- 2 e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1/2 cup milk
Add-ins
- 1 cup crushed walnuts
Instructions
- Preheat Oven: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C) to ensure it is ready for baking the cake batter evenly.
- Cream Butter and Sugars: In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until the mixture becomes light and fluffy, which helps incorporate air into the batter for a tender cake.
- Add Eggs: Add the eggs one at a time to the creamed mixture, mixing well after each addition to ensure even incorporation and smooth texture.
- Add Vanilla: Stir in the vanilla extract to enhance the flavor of the cake.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a separate bowl, combine the all-purpose flour, baking powder, ground cinnamon, and salt, mixing thoroughly to distribute the leavening and spices evenly.
- Combine Wet and Dry: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, alternating with the milk. Begin and end with the dry ingredients and mix until just combined to avoid overmixing.
- Fold in Walnuts: Gently fold in the crushed walnuts to add texture and nutty flavor to the cake batter.
- Prepare Pan: Pour the batter into a greased cake pan and smooth the top with a spatula for even baking.
- Bake: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ean, indicating the cake is fully cooked.
- Cool: Allow the cake to cool in the pan before removing and serving to ensure it sets properly and slices cleanly.
Notes
- For extra flavor, toast the walnuts lightly before crushing.
- Use room temperature eggs and butter for better mixing results.
- Check the cake around 25 minutes to prevent overbaking.
- You can substitute milk with almond or oat milk for a dairy-free option.
- This cake pairs wonderfully with a dollop of whipped cream or a dusting of powdered sugar.
